2. What are cookies?
Cookies are small text files that are stored on your device (computer, tablet, smartphone) when you visit a website. They allow the website to recognise your device, remember your preferences, keep you logged in, and collect information about how the site is used. We also use comparable technologies such as local storage, pixels, and software development kits (SDKs), which are collectively referred to as "cookies" in this policy.
Cookies can be set by the website you are visiting ("first-party cookies") or by third parties such as analytics and advertising providers ("third-party cookies"). Cookies may be "session cookies", which are deleted when you close your browser, or "persistent cookies", which remain stored on your device for a defined period or until you delete them.
3. Legal basis for setting cookies
Under Section 25 (1) of the German Telecommunications Digital Services Data Protection Act (TDDDG, formerly TTDSG) and Article 6 (1) (a) GDPR, we only set cookies that are not strictly necessary after you have given your consent through our cookie consent banner. Strictly necessary cookies are set on the basis of Section 25 (2) TDDDG, as they are technically required to provide the service you have expressly requested. You may withdraw or change your consent at any time with effect for the future; the procedure is described in Section 7 of this policy.
